Training Update

Well the climb back into top fitness is well underway. I have been adding 5 miles a week for a while and have now started to get to the meat of this training cycle that will really set me up for this spring. I have had a major focus on doing all the little things that add up to make a big difference this training cycle. Although I haven't been perfect with my plan to do core strength twice, arm lift with core twice, and leg body weight lifting twice a week I can already tell that what I have been able to do is working. This week I ran two workouts, including hills and a long fartlek of 7654321 on 1 rest. I was very pleased with how the fartlek went as all of it was 5:20 pace or faster and the last 3 were really ripping. My long runs have been climbing like my mileage and I look forward to continuing to climb to 2hrs in a couple of weeks. Looking ahead to racing, the St. Patty's day 5k in Colorado Springs will be my spring opener. I don't expect big things from that 1st effort as I have no intention of backing off my training as my overall focus right now lies in Grand Rapids on May 8 for the 25k.
